The Pellworth CSV Import Wizard enforces fixed limits to keep the ingestion queue healthy. Files over the row ceiling are split automatically; files over the size ceiling are rejected outright with error code shown to the customer. Support can request a temporary uplift via the Granary ops channel, but only for a single import window. The enforced defaults, which apply to all plan tiers unless an uplift is active, are as follows.

tuning constants:
RATE_LIMITS = {
    "istox": 465,
    "wendor": 846,
    "novvan": 466,
    "julok": 655,
    "sorax": 651,
    "belath": 752,
    "druax": 1007,
}

## Tuning

Spanvue's renderer trades layout quality against responsiveness, and most of that trade lives in a handful of constants. For review purposes: the defaults target graphs under 2,000 nodes on a mid-range laptop. Larger graphs should lower the iteration cap and raise the collapse threshold rather than touching the spring parameters, which interact badly with edge bundling. Each constant has a guard test in the perf suite, so changes will surface there. Current defaults are shown below.

tuning table, hahig-kaduf:
RATE_LIMITS = {
    "quenwyn": 5,
    "ralwyn": 1,
    "ulaael": 10,
    "ralath": 1,
}

**Q4 Planning Note — Harrowline Retirement**

Finance team: the Harrowline series is being retired end of Q4. Stop amortising related tooling after October close. Remaining stock moves through the Velden outlet channel at cleared-cost pricing. Warranty reserve stays open for 24 months. Supplier contracts with Moxon Fabrication wind down per the exit schedule; expect termination fees in November's accruals. Headcount impacts are handled separately by HR. Treat the rationale below as strictly need-to-know within this team.

management briefing: Headcount on the Oliath team goes from 7 to 80 by the end of April. Gross margin on Oliath came in at 10 percent against a plan of 20 percent.